In the following ways education affects industrial development:
1. Better education: implementing quality education and modern training will create a skilled and qualified workforce; this workforce will definitely contribute to the economy in a positive way.
2. Educated people maintain high fitness and nutritional patterns; it will create a healthy population and lead to an increase in work efficiency and thus contribute to the increase of per capita income of the citizens of a particular country.
3. Educated people will invest their money intelligently, and by encouraging investment in the rural and backward areas and adopting modern technologies in agriculture to bridge the gap between the rural and urban; which will open ways for others to educate and positively affect the industrial development.
